Starting at Skanderbeg Square

The tour kicks off right at Tirana’s beating heart — Skanderbeg Square. Standing in front of the iconic statue of Skanderbeg, you’ll get your first sense of the city’s modern identity blended with its history. The guide will lead a walk through the nearby streets, giving a glimpse of Tirana’s architecture, everyday life, and the buzz of the city center.

Strolling Through Main Landmarks and Neighborhoods

The next part takes you through key neighborhoods like Blloku, once a restricted zone during communism, now one of Tirana’s most popular hangouts. This is where you’ll see modern cafes, shops, and lively streets that reflect Tirana’s vibrant lifestyle.

What to expect: A walk of about 30 minutes through central neighborhoods, with plenty of opportunities to stop for photos or quick chats about Tirana’s recent transformation.

The Grand Park: A Green Oasis

After the city walk, you’re headed to Tirana’s biggest green space, the Grand Park. This is where the tour really perks up — not just because of the scenery, but because of the delightful Park Train.

The Park Train: An open-air little train that takes you on a scenic ride around the park and the lake. It’s a gentle, fun way to see more without walking long distances. The ride is approximately an hour, giving you time to enjoy the views comfortably.

Scenic Views at the Artificial Lake

The lake at the park is a highlight for many. The tour allows you to disembark and walk along the peaceful paths, take photos of the tranquil water, or simply relax at a lakeside café.
